NAME
ltt-disarmtap -- disconnect function markers
SYNOPSIS
ltt-disarmtap [events]
DESCRIPTION
ltt-disarmtap is a program that will disable the system-wide tap on the given list of events passed as parameter, and stop the tap at each other "normal rate" events. Excluding core markers (already connected) and locking markers (high traffic)
